I'm not taking the time to read back through all of the pages, either. However, I have had a lot of fun keeping tabs on this thread. If I remember right, I don't think fast food was allowed on the original rankings, which eliminates In-and-Out, and the desire for tasty food should eliminate Whataburger from everyone's list, anyway. Also, someone can correct me on this, but didn't this thread start before Twisted Root even existed?

Anyway, my rankings would be:

1. Twisted Root
2. Jake's
3. Snookie's (Uptown location ... North Dallas location tastes different)
4. Uptown Bar & Grill
5. Maac's Grill (in Valley Ranch)
6. Addison Point
7. Angry Dog
8. Uptown Pub
9. Liberty Burger
10. Fuddrucker's
